笔记处理方法、装置、终端设备和存储介质制造方法及图纸

技术编号:37779042 阅读:14 留言:0更新日期:2023-06-09 09:09
本发明专利技术实施例公开了一种笔记处理方法、装置、终端设备和存储介质,其监测应用运行状态,确认当前处于前台运行状态的目标窗口对应的目标应用为预设的笔记适配应用;接收笔记添加操作添加笔记子窗口;在笔记子窗口接收笔记输入操作新增笔记内容;接收到笔记保存操作时,将笔记内容和对应的目标标识信息关联保存到预设的笔记存储路径;接收用于改变目标窗口中显示内容的窗口更新操作,确认待更新的显示内容的标识信息;响应于窗口更新操作更新显示内容,并在确认保存有关联的笔记内容的情况下,在目标窗口显示笔记显示控件;通过笔记显示控件确认显示笔记时,显示关联的笔记内容。本方案提高了提升了笔记显示的精准同步性和信息处理流畅度。处理流畅度。处理流畅度。

【技术实现步骤摘要】
笔记处理方法、装置、终端设备和存储介质


[0001]本专利技术实施例涉及应用交互
,尤其涉及笔记处理方法、装置、终端设备和存储介质。

技术介绍

[0002]随着电子技术不断发展,对应各种具体应用场景开发的电子设备和应用,越来越多地参与到人们的各个生活环节,并提供具体应用场景下尽可能全面的支持。例如,人们在使用移动设备进行阅读和办公时,经常存有记录手写笔记的需求。用户可以通过手指或者手写笔在屏幕上操作,或者通过输入进行文字输入,即时记录下想法。
[0003]笔记在书写完毕后,用户还需要调取笔记内容进行查看,因此需要对笔记进行重现,还原用户的书写内容或输入内容。现有的技术通常支持用户在纯色背景或者是图像上记录笔记,对笔记的载体限制较多。例如网页和文档等背景下的应用,因为展示笔记关联内容的应用和产生笔记的应用是不同应用,用户在某一位置记录笔记后,重现的笔记与背景正文关联性差,容易出现显示错位的问题。

技术实现思路

[0004]本专利技术提供了一种笔记处理方法、装置、终端设备和存储介质,以解决现有技术中笔记重现时容易出现显示错位的技术问题。
[0005]第一方面,本专利技术实施例提供了笔记处理方法,该笔记处理方法,包括:
[0006]监测应用运行状态,确认当前处于前台运行状态的目标窗口对应的目标应用为预设的笔记适配应用;
[0007]接收作用于所述目标窗口的笔记添加操作,在所述目标窗口的上层添加笔记子窗口;
[0008]在所述笔记子窗口接收笔记输入操作,根据所述笔记输入操作在所述笔记子窗口新增笔记内容;
[0009]接收到笔记保存操作时,将所述笔记子窗口中的笔记内容和对应的目标标识信息关联保存到预设的笔记存储路径;所述目标标识信息为所述目标应用在所述目标窗口中显示内容的标识信息;
[0010]接收用于改变所述目标窗口中显示内容的窗口更新操作,确认待更新的显示内容的标识信息;
[0011]响应于所述窗口更新操作更新显示内容,并在根据更新后的显示内容的标识信息确认保存有关联的笔记内容的情况下,在所述目标窗口显示笔记显示控件;
[0012]接收到作用于所述笔记显示控件的触发操作时,显示当前显示内容关联的笔记内容。
[0013]其中,所述监测应用运行状态,确认当前处于前台运行状态的目标窗口对应的目标应用为预设的笔记适配应用,包括:
[0014]监测应用运行状态,获取当前处于前台运行状态的目标窗口对应的目标应用的应用标识;
[0015]将获取到的应用标识与预设的笔记应用列表中记录的应用标识进行匹配;
[0016]当匹配成功时,确认当前处于前台运行状态的目标窗口对应的目标应用为预设的笔记适配应用。
[0017]其中,所述笔记应用列表中记录的应用还对应预存有模板文件,所述模板文件用于记录匹配规则对应的正则表达式;
[0018]相应的,所述接收到笔记保存操作时,将所述笔记子窗口中的笔记内容和对应的目标标识信息关联保存到预设的笔记存储路径,包括:
[0019]接收到笔记保存操作时,获取所述目标应用的模板文件;
[0020]根据所述目标标识信息生成匹配规则对应的正则表达式;
[0021]基于所述模板文件添加所述正则表达式,得到匹配规则文件;
[0022]将所述笔记子窗口中的笔记内容和匹配规则文件关联保存到预设的笔记存储路径。
[0023]其中,所述匹配规则和正则表达式与所述目标应用当前的设备型号和版本号对应。
[0024]其中,所述笔记添加操作为作用于预设的笔记添加控件的触发操作,或与预设的触发轨迹适配的手势操作。
[0025]其中,所述笔记输入操作为文字输入操作或手写输入操作;
[0026]相应的,所述文字输入操作对应的笔记内容为文字内容,所述手写输入操作对应的笔记内容为触摸点数据内容。
[0027]其中,所述接收到作用于所述笔记显示控件的触发操作时,显示当前显示内容关联的笔记内容,包括:
[0028]接收到作用于所述笔记显示控件的触发操作时,在所述目标窗口新增位于当前显示内容上层的笔记子窗口,关联的笔记内容显示于所述笔记子窗口;
[0029]或,接收到作用于所述笔记显示控件的触发操作时,在当前显示内容对应的页面新增笔记子窗口,当前显示内容对应的页面显示于所述目标窗口,关联的笔记内容显示于所述笔记子窗口。
[0030]第二方面,本专利技术实施例提供了笔记处理装置,该笔记处理装置,包括:
[0031]应用监测单元,用于监测应用运行状态,确认当前处于前台运行状态的目标窗口对应的目标应用为预设的笔记适配应用;
[0032]笔记触发单元,用于接收作用于所述目标窗口的笔记添加操作,在所述目标窗口的上层添加笔记子窗口;
[0033]笔记输入单元,用于在所述笔记子窗口接收笔记输入操作,根据所述笔记输入操作在所述笔记子窗口新增笔记内容;
[0034]关联保存单元,用于接收到笔记保存操作时,将所述笔记子窗口中的笔记内容和对应的目标标识信息关联保存到预设的笔记存储路径;所述目标标识信息为所述目标应用在所述目标窗口中显示内容的标识信息;
[0035]更新监测单元,用于接收用于改变所述目标窗口中显示内容的窗口更新操作,确
认待更新的显示内容的标识信息;
[0036]窗口更新单元,用于响应于所述窗口更新操作更新显示内容,并在根据更新后的显示内容的标识信息确认保存有关联的笔记内容的情况下,在所述目标窗口显示笔记显示控件;
[0037]笔记显示单元,用于接收到作用于所述笔记显示控件的触发操作时,显示当前显示内容关联的笔记内容。
[0038]其中,所述应用检测单元,包括:
[0039]应用标识获取模块,用于监测应用运行状态,获取当前处于前台运行状态的目标窗口对应的目标应用的应用标识;
[0040]应用标识匹配模块,用于将获取到的应用标识与预设的笔记应用列表中记录的应用标识进行匹配;
[0041]笔记应用确认模块,用于当匹配成功时,确认当前处于前台运行状态的目标窗口对应的目标应用为预设的笔记适配应用。
[0042]其中,所述笔记应用列表中记录的应用还对应预存有模板文件,所述模板文件用于记录匹配规则对应的正则表达式;
[0043]相应的,所述接收到笔记保存操作时,将所述笔记子窗口中的笔记内容和对应的目标标识信息关联保存到预设的笔记存储路径,包括:
[0044]接收到笔记保存操作时,获取所述目标应用的模板文件;
[0045]根据所述目标标识信息生成匹配规则对应的正则表达式;
[0046]基于所述模板文件添加所述正则表达式,得到匹配规则文件;
[0047]将所述笔记子窗口中的笔记内容和匹配规则文件关联保存到预设的笔记存储路径。
[0048]其中,所述匹配规则和正则表达式与所述目标应用当前的设备型号和版本号对应。
[0049]其中,所述笔记本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.笔记处理方法,其特征在于,包括:监测应用运行状态,确认当前处于前台运行状态的目标窗口对应的目标应用为预设的笔记适配应用;接收作用于所述目标窗口的笔记添加操作,在所述目标窗口的上层添加笔记子窗口;在所述笔记子窗口接收笔记输入操作,根据所述笔记输入操作在所述笔记子窗口新增笔记内容;接收到笔记保存操作时,将所述笔记子窗口中的笔记内容和对应的目标标识信息关联保存到预设的笔记存储路径;所述目标标识信息为所述目标应用在所述目标窗口中显示内容的标识信息;接收用于改变所述目标窗口中显示内容的窗口更新操作,确认待更新的显示内容的标识信息;响应于所述窗口更新操作更新显示内容,并在根据更新后的显示内容的标识信息确认保存有关联的笔记内容的情况下,在所述目标窗口显示笔记显示控件;接收到作用于所述笔记显示控件的触发操作时,显示当前显示内容关联的笔记内容。2.根据权利要求1所述的笔记处理方法,其特征在于,所述监测应用运行状态,确认当前处于前台运行状态的目标窗口对应的目标应用为预设的笔记适配应用,包括:监测应用运行状态,获取当前处于前台运行状态的目标窗口对应的目标应用的应用标识;将获取到的应用标识与预设的笔记应用列表中记录的应用标识进行匹配;当匹配成功时,确认当前处于前台运行状态的目标窗口对应的目标应用为预设的笔记适配应用。3.根据权利要求2所述的笔记处理方法,其特征在于,所述笔记应用列表中记录的应用还对应预存有模板文件,所述模板文件用于记录匹配规则对应的正则表达式;相应的,所述接收到笔记保存操作时,将所述笔记子窗口中的笔记内容和对应的目标标识信息关联保存到预设的笔记存储路径,包括:接收到笔记保存操作时,获取所述目标应用的模板文件;根据所述目标标识信息生成匹配规则对应的正则表达式;基于所述模板文件添加所述正则表达式,得到匹配规则文件;将所述笔记子窗口中的笔记内容和匹配规则文件关联保存到预设的笔记存储路径。4.根据权利要求3所述的笔记处理方法,其特征在于,所述匹配规则和正则表达式与所述目标应用当前的设备型号和版本号对应。5.根据权利要求1所述的笔记处理方法,其特征在于,所述笔记添加操作为作用于预设的笔记添加控件的触发操作,或与预设的触发轨迹适配的手势操作。6.根据权利要求1所...

【专利技术属性】
技术研发人员:潘峥韵朱增
申请(专利权)人:广州文石信息科技有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1